What Is Thermoforming?

Thermoforming is a manufacturing process where a plastic sheet is heated to a specific temperature until it becomes pliable. The heated sheet is then formed over a mold, cooled, and trimmed to create precise, durable components.

This technique allows the production of complex shapes, lightweight structures, and aesthetic finishes — all while maintaining high strength and cost efficiency.

Why the Automotive Industry Prefers Thermoforming

Over the years, thermoforming has replaced many traditional metal and fiberglass parts in the automotive world. Here’s why:

1. Lightweight and Fuel-Efficient

Thermoformed components significantly reduce vehicle weight compared to metal parts, which improves fuel efficiency and reduces emissions.

2. Design Flexibility

Complex shapes, textures, and contours can be easily molded, giving designers greater freedom to create aesthetic and ergonomic interiors.

3. Durability and Strength

High-impact plastics like ABS and HIPS used in thermoforming provide excellent strength and resistance to wear, vibration, and weathering.

4. Cost-Effective Production

Thermoforming offers faster production cycles and lower tooling costs, making it ideal for both small-batch and large-scale automotive manufacturing.

5. Superior Finish

Smooth surface finishes, color matching, and texture options make thermoformed parts visually appealing and easy to clean — a must for vehicle interiors.

Materials That Define Quality

At Hitech Thermoformers, we use premium-grade plastic materials carefully chosen for each application, including:

  • ABS (Acrylonitrile Butadiene Styrene): Strong, impact-resistant, ideal for interiors

  • HIPS (High Impact Polystyrene): Lightweight and economical for large panels

  • Polycarbonate (PC): Excellent clarity and toughness for transparent or semi-transparent parts

  • HDPE / PP: Used for industrial-grade durability and chemical resistance

Sustainability Through Thermoforming

Unlike traditional manufacturing, thermoforming produces minimal waste.
Scrap materials are often recycled and reused, making it an eco-friendly manufacturing option for forward-thinking automotive brands.
